Offline casino systems improve operations by replacing fragmented workflows with a more structured operating model. That matters in land-based gaming because manual coordination creates blind spots that slow down management and reduce confidence in the numbers.

Operational fragmentation is the real problem

Many venues already have pieces of the puzzle, but those pieces are disconnected. Reporting may sit in one workflow, player information in another, and management oversight somewhere else entirely.

How a stronger system changes the day-to-day

Once operational data is more centralized, managers spend less time chasing information and more time making decisions. Finance teams can work from more reliable reporting. Leadership gains a clearer sense of what is happening on the floor and where intervention is needed.

  • Faster response to operational issues.
  • More disciplined reporting routines.
  • Less friction between teams that depend on shared data.

Where the business impact appears first

The first visible gains often show up in reporting confidence, management clarity, and smoother daily coordination. Over time, the stronger structure supports better planning and commercial control.
